How To Fix CNV_CMIS_A_30_MSG132 - Optical archiving is not used in the current client


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CNV_CMIS_A_30_MSG - Message class for system Analysis

  • Message number: 132

  • Message text: Optical archiving is not used in the current client

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message CNV_CMIS_A_30_MSG132 - Optical archiving is not used in the current client ?

    The SAP error message CNV_CMIS_A_30_MSG132 indicates that optical archiving is not enabled or configured for the current client in your SAP system. This error typically arises when a user attempts to access or utilize functionalities related to optical archiving, but the system settings do not support it.

    Cause:

    1. Optical Archiving Not Configured: The current client does not have optical archiving set up in the system.
    2. Client-Specific Settings: The configuration for optical archiving may be client-specific, and the current client may not have the necessary settings enabled.
    3. Missing Authorizations: The user may not have the required authorizations to access optical archiving features.

    Solution:

    1. Check Configuration:

      • Go to the SAP transaction code OAC0 (Archive Administration) and check if optical archiving is configured for the current client.
      • Ensure that the necessary settings for optical archiving are in place.
    2. Enable Optical Archiving:

      • If optical archiving is not enabled, you may need to configure it. This typically involves setting up the necessary archive object and ensuring that the relevant parameters are defined in the system.
    3. Consult Documentation:

      • Refer to the SAP documentation or help guides related to optical archiving for detailed steps on how to configure it.
    4. User Authorizations:

      • Check if the user has the necessary authorizations to access optical archiving functionalities. You may need to work with your SAP security team to ensure the correct roles and permissions are assigned.
    5. Contact SAP Support:

      • If you are unable to resolve the issue through configuration or authorization changes, consider reaching out to SAP support for further assistance.

    Related Information:

    • Transaction Codes: Familiarize yourself with relevant transaction codes such as SARA (Archive Administration) and OAC0 (Archive Object Management).
    • SAP Notes: Search for SAP Notes related to optical archiving for any known issues or additional configuration steps.
    • Documentation: Review the SAP Help Portal for information on optical archiving and its prerequisites.

    By following these steps, you should be able to address the error message and enable optical archiving in your SAP system.
